How much does a private investigator cost in Indian Springs Village, Alabama?
Most Indian Springs Village investigators bill hourly with a retainer, plus expenses like mileage. Surveillance takes more hours than people expect, so ask for a realistic estimate upfront.
Is what a private investigator finds usable in court?
When it is gathered legally by a licensed Alabama investigator, yes. That licensing is exactly why documentation from a professional holds up where DIY evidence does not.
